Guidelines and tips for soloists Song choice: Choose a 2-minute excerpt from the song that you would want to sing at the event if chosen. Consider the nature of the event when selecting your song.
Below is a list of suggestions, which are not listed in order of preference.
Although we are still open to and searching for good songs, any of the numbers listed below would make a good audition song. Blige Zoot Suit Riot - Cherry Poppin' Daddies Tell Me Something Good – Chaka Khan Call Me – Blondie Crazy – Gnarls Barkley Reach Out – I’ll Be There – The Four Tops Disco Inferno – The Trammps Can You Feel It – The Jackson’s Don’t Leave Me This Way - The Communards You Should Be Dancing- Bee Gees Accompaniment: A cappella (unaccompanied) is fine or bring your own CD backing track with no lead vocals on it. Alternatively, if you bring readable sheet music, (not just a chord chart) we can accompany you on piano, or you can bring your own accompanist. We do not want amplification and /or microphones used.
Dress Code: Come dressed to impress by auditioning in a costume you would wear if chosen.
